10089563
0xd40a712ba3cef0ef58d373c80914eaf20b2f00ce0bb4dd29f5c6b8efdac5f078
Transactions0
Height10089563
Confirmations2192597
Timestamp186 days 9 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x799bc6aa9a920d22
Bits
Difficulty0x32d283e5